Inspiration

Making plans with friends should be easy, but often becomes complicated due to different interests, conflicting schedules, and unique accessibility needs. Motivated by our own experiences of missed connections and recognizing this universal struggle among students, we created HangSmart—an app dedicated to bringing people together by identifying common activities everyone can genuinely enjoy.

What it does

HangSmart simplifies social planning by using AI-driven recommendations to find activities that unite groups of friends with varying interests, schedules, and accessibility requirements. Whether you love movies, sports, dining, hiking, or have specific accessibility considerations, HangSmart identifies shared activities that everyone will appreciate, fostering meaningful connections through enjoyable experiences.

How we built it

We developed HangSmart using a modern, intuitive tech stack to deliver personalized, inclusive recommendations:

  • Frontend: JavaScript and React for seamless and engaging user interactions.
  • Backend: Firebase for smooth authentication, real-time group management, and effortless data synchronization.
  • AI Integration: Perplexity’s API to intelligently match diverse user interests and preferences.
  • Location Integration: Google Places and Maps APIs to suggest optimal locations and activities accessible for all.

Challenges we ran into

Integrating multiple APIs effectively to produce accurate, inclusive recommendations was our biggest technical challenge. Specifically, ensuring consistent support for diverse accessibility features (like audio captioning or wheelchair accessibility) required careful data management and thoughtful UI design.

Accomplishments that we're proud of

We successfully merged complex API integrations into an intuitive, inclusive platform. Most importantly, we’re proud of creating a feature that genuinely connects people of different interests and needs, making every social gathering enjoyable and accessible to all.

What we learned

Through HangSmart, we deepened our expertise in handling asynchronous API integrations, designing inclusive user experiences, and leveraging AI for social good. We learned firsthand how technology can bridge differences to enhance real-world interactions.

What's next for HangSmart

Moving forward, we’ll enhance HangSmart by incorporating real-time event bookings and advanced personalization through machine learning. We’ll continually refine our accessibility features based on user feedback, ensuring HangSmart always connects people through activities everyone can share and enjoy.

Built With

Share this project:

Updates